Sleeping Bear Dunes National Lakeshore was created on 1970-10-21.
The area of Sleeping Bear Dunes National Lakeshore is 288.084 square kilometers.

Sleeping Bear Dunes National Lakeshore is located in Northwestern Lower Michigan along the eastern shoreline of Lake Michigan. The closest city is Traverse City, 25 miles to the east. See link below.
